Abstract:
A device for checking the refractive power distribution and/or centering of a spectacle lens is disclosed. The device includes a holder for arranging the spectacle lens in a measuring position, a display device for displaying a test structure, and an image capture device for capturing an actual image of the test structure for an imaging beam passing through the spectacle lens arranged in the measurement position. The display device simultaneously displays the captured actual image and a target complement image complementary to a target image of the test structure, wherein the target image of the test structure is that image which would arise for an imaging beam passing through a spectacle lens, arranged in a predefined target measuring position, with a predefined target refractive power distribution. The corresponding method for checking the refractive power distribution and/or centering of a spectacle lens is also disclosed.
